zabbix kubernetes operator

  • Home
  • Institucional
  • Serviços
    • Agroquímicos
    • Sementes
    • Logística
  • Contato

zabbix kubernetes operator

Key Difference Between SDLC and Agile. Prerequisites. By default, the expiration feature is turned off. ipvs Kubernetes 1.14 ipvs Kubernetes v1.0 , Service 4(TCP/UDP over IP) Kubernetes v1.1 ,Ingress API(beta ), 7(HTTP) Templates are of two types: Cluster node monitoring. In this scenario, we will use the agent installation via operator and configure it to At MonsterHost.com, a part of our work is to help you migrate from your current hosting provider to our robust Monster Hosting platform.Its a simple complication-free process that we can do in less than 24 hours. Key Difference Between Pandas vs NumPy. i see something in zabbix git repo - weel its not documented - if youll be succesfull let us now :) so far ive changed extensions/v1beta1 to apps/v1 for deploymentset and added slector - deployment was complaining about - not sure if thats what it needs, also havng problems with external ip adress which doesnt work but I can login to console via service ip Kubernetes cluster 1.18+. The Zabbix tool can be categorized into the monitoring application, which is available as open-source used for monitoring the performance of VMs (virtual machine), networks, and servers and capable of monitoring CPU utilization, network utilization and disk consumption on machines. Rajesh Kumar March 24, 2022 Leave a Comment Method 1 Using Zabbix in Kubernetes Template Method 2 Using prometheus operator in Kubernetes clustor & Zabbix [1] https://helm.sh Exists a helm chart in development by users of comunity, but is initial and isn't official. Zabbix server 6.0+. A MCC/MNC string like 310260 or 21601I identifying the specific mobile network operator which this connection applies to. Guide to the top difference between NFS vs SMB. The ZABBIX Kubernetes checks provide UserParameters and keys to monitor a multitude of Kubernetes components. Conclusion: We have covered How to Install Prometheus and Grafana on Kubernetes using Helm 3. Zabbix is an enterprise-class open source distributed monitoring solution designed to monitor and track performance and availability of network servers, devices and other IT resources. Operator Framework is an open source toolkit that manages Kubernetes operators in an effective, automated, and scalable way. Functional Programming and Object-oriented programming both are different concepts of programming language. RabbitMQ Cluster Kubernetes Operator provides a consistent and easy way to deploy RabbitMQ clusters to Kubernetes and run them, including "day two" (continuous) operations. I would like install Zabbix in Kubernetes cluster using Helm Chart. It is a unique name by which this specific PSK is referred to by Zabbix components. Switch branch/tag. Key Differences Between PAAS vs SAAS. The extranet is defined as a computer network system that is private in nature which can be used in an organization, institution or any group so that they can share sensitive information, knowledge and can also perform operations and access is provided to authorized await store.Maintenance.SendAsync(new ConfigureExpirationOperation(new This operator is only supported for Proxmox clusters that use LXC containerization (PVE version >= 4). It is slower because python is an interpreter, and also it determines the type of data at runtime. In this article, I will show how to stand up and then upgrade a zabbix installation using docker-compose. Couchbase Autonomous Operator 2.3 is a landmark release thats built to take advantage of the latest Kubernetes improvements in the areas of security, observability, and auto-scaling. In addition, it will scale deployments to many replicas randomly. RabbitMQ Cluster Kubernetes Operator creates the necessary resources, such as Services and StatefulSet, in the same namespace in which the RabbitmqCluster was defined. The Expiration feature can be turned on and off using the Studio, see Setting Document Expiration in Studio.. Operators also automate other more complex lifecycle management tasks such as version upgrades, failure recovery, and scaling. available or used in (external detachable devices) or with the system, whereas software is a collection of code that needs to be installed into the system. Oracle . The Operator Framework defines five capability levels, from level 1, a basic install, to level 5, autopilot.The majority of Kubernetes operators settle in the midrange, at level three. The L5 Operator Demo project shows what a level-five operator looks like. The Control Loop Kubernetes clusters function on a control loop. Operators follow Kubernetes Once we have opened the shell, go to the "/ansible" directory where we have all of our Ansible files present. . description, hostname, and pool will be copied from the cloned container if not specified.. Integrate DX Operational Intelligence with Zabbix using RESTmon 200. Before we can help you migrate your website, do not cancel your existing plan, contact our support staff and we will migrate your site for FREE. Zabbix on multinode Kubernetes cluster - architecture: zabbix-web: service + replication controller with 1+ replicas; zabbix-server: service + replication controller with 1 replica; zabbix-db: service + replication controller with 1 replica; It's the only concept! PAAS is the hardware and software tools available on the internet, whereas SAAS is the software available on the internet via a third-party provider. Our operator will randomly kill pods and write garbage inside ConfigMaps. I know that Zabbix has a few templates that integrate with Docker, but in the last few weeks we've been trying to test the integration with Docker+Kubernetes, with no success. kube-state-metrics 2.13.2+. Zabbix-db pod uses ephemeral in memory storage! Operators are software extensions to Kubernetes that make use of custom resources to manage applications and their components. Oracle has different templates that are available to the user in a prebuilt format so that the user can help with any templates for their projects. Because etcd is a distributed consensus-based system, the cluster configuration of etcd can be complicated. Let us discuss some key differences between PAAS and SAAS in the following points: 1. 1. master. RabbitMQ Bringing Zabbix to Kubernetes, the Zabbix Operator / Tyler French 2,151 views Dec 3, 2020 15 Dislike Share Zabbix 13.7K subscribers Tyler French is a Technical Lead of This has been a useful guide to the top kubectl apply -f namespace.yaml 2- Execute the apply to create Difference Between Zabbix and Nagios. SAP . Full coverage of Zabbix 6 features: Zabbix Server High Availability Zabbix Web Service Zabbix Agent 2 Database backend Currently supported: Postgres (+TimescaleDB) deployed with the kube-state-metrics (Zabbix helm chart dependency) with Openshift Zabbix-Operator; Z. Zabbix-Operator Project ID: 18514349 Star 6 43 Commits; 1 Branch; 0 Tags; 5.4 MB Project Storage. The permissions the resulting filesystem object should have. X = 45 site = educba.com Speed: In terms of speed, Java is faster. Prometheus Operatork8s; 2020 80. If the user is comfortable with the binary format he can go with Protocol buffers but if interoperability is the constraint for the user and wants a text format then he can use JSON module. In Zabbix, go to Configuration > Host > Create Host, let's add a new host and, for easy identification, define a friendly and easy to understand name, select the appropriate group and click on Add. Kubernetes nodes by HTTP template discovers cluster nodes, creates hosts in Zabbix based on prototypes and assigns the "Linux by Zabbix agent" template to them. Kubernetes Operators A place to put operational knowledge into software where previously that knowledge was held in the minds of administrators. - Kubernetes-Zabbix Role Docker These operators are not limited to being deployed only on machines (cloud instances, local VMs or metal) but many Charmed Operators are designed to be deployed on Kubernetes too. Both are recommended options in the business. $ cd /ansible Unsure if you need an operator? This has to be done only once per cluster. Arch supports x86 only, and arch claims that this has been done so for optimal performance. The cluster admin will typically ensure that the latter types are setup correctly. after successfully logged in Grafana dashboard, click on Manage to see Kubernetes cluster. Kubernetes (Used version: v1.18.0) File structure Step by Step 1- Execute the apply to create namespace. Main cluster components monitoring Difference Between WebSocket and Socket.io. Instead of contrasting features, you should see them as complimentary. Docker and Kubernetes work together to provide an efficient way to develop and run applications. Ultimately, you pack and ship applications inside containers with Docker, and deploy and scale them with Kubernetes. You don't need a dedicated Zabbix cluster, just dedicated nodes. Zabbix / templates / app / kubernetes_http / kubernetes_nodes_http / Browse Filter. Also, they must do the billing manually in the system. The following article provides an outline for Intranet vs Extranet. Overview of Kubernetes Components. Kubernetes is an open-source platform for managing containerized workloads and services. Some of its capabilities include: Service discovery and load balancing: It can expose a container using the DNS name or using their own IP address and if the traffic to a container is high, Kubernetes is able to load The Expiration feature can also be configured using the Client:. Related Articles: Kubernetes cluster Monitoring with Prometheus and Grafana Both are popular choices in the market; let us discuss some of the major difference: Computer hardware is any physical device, i.e. Difference Between Intranet vs Extranet. Conclusion. Well start by creating a new API (group/version) and a new Kind (CRD). ID of the container to be cloned. Implementation To be able to use these checks in a Kubernetes cluster, a service account is needed. Zabbix allows administrators to recognize server and device problems within a short period of time and to reduce the system downtime and risk of system failure. You have read-only access MySQL5.7update mysql.user set password=password('root') where user='root'ERROR 1054 (42S22): Unknown column 'password' in 'field list'mysql Lets list down the key points about Zabbix which can really be usable and make our applications more monitored easily which are as follows; 1) It helps in data visualization. Eclipse does not identify the context of the programmer and does not create a context tree, so while auto-completing the code when user type ( for, e.g. This module allows one to (re)generate OpenSSL certificate signing requests. For creating the Kubernetes tolerations and also the taint first, we need to check the available nodes in the cluster, We have to execute the command to check the available nodes in the cluster kubectl get nodes #Get current pods in the cluster For more than one node, we can use the command describe to check taints in the first node It sends an HTTP request, a so-called scrape, based on the configuration defined in the deployment file. S.No: Debian. It's known for high performance, flexibility, and powerful data processing capabilities. I have a problem that when a zabbix server is deployed for more than one replica, when the alert Please note that the module regenerates an existing CSR if it does not match the modules options, or if it seems to be corrupt. First, create a YAML file to define a RabbitmqCluster resource named definition.yaml. Kubernetes users will typically not need to worry about anything other than the first two types. Synopsis . Configure Kubernetes monitoring on multiple OpenShift clusters (openshift 4.6 works great btw) Navigate to your software within Red Hat Marketplace and install the Zabbix Operator software as specified in the image. Production. Key Difference between Hardware and Software. Charmed Kubernetes is built with Jujus Charmed Operators. To write a Kubernetes Operator, we can use the official Python client or any other alternative client, or any Python library can communicate with the kube-api-server via HTTP. Why Kubernetes is The New Application Server. Java applications go even further by having the compiled Java class turned into a bytecode, capable of running anywhere that has a JVM (Java Virtual Machine). The Java ecosystem provides a standard format to distribute all Java classes that are part of the same application. First steps Understand what resources we need to Deploy Zabbix in Kubernetes; Create an isolated environment for development, homolog and production; It is recommended to have 2 clusters: 1. Helm 3.0+. Zabbix allows administrators to recognize server and device problems within a short period of time and to reduce the system downtime and risk of system failure. Debian Linux can be installed in any of the architectures among x86, ARM, MIPS, etc. SAP does not offer any prebuilt templates to the user. 2018 7. WebSocket is the communication Protocol that provides bidirectional communication between the Client and the Server over a TCP connection; WebSocket remains open all the time, so they allow real-time data transfer. Note. Ease of development: python has very fewer keywords and more free English language syntax whereas C is far more difficult to write and maintain.Hence if you want an easy development process go for python. Zabbix 3 install on Ubuntu 14.04 & adding hosts / items / graphs Datadog - Monitoring with PagerDuty/HipChat and APM Install and Configure Mesos Cluster Cassandra on a Single-Node Cluster Container Orchestration : Docker Swarm vs Kubernetes vs Apache Mesos OpenStack install on Ubuntu 16.04 server - DevStack Operator Framework is an open source toolkit that manages Kubernetes operators in an effective, automated, and scalable way. Now, click on the host we added and click on Items > Create Item and define the fields listed below and click on Add: [1] https://helm.sh Exists a helm chart in development by users of comunity, but is initial and isn't official. Using this parameter with Zabbix >= 5.4 makes this module non-idempotent. Controllers are an established concept whereas Operators have emerged more recently to describe application-specific controllers. Learn more about cloning repositories. once clicked on manage, you will see Kubernetes cluster . Works only with >= Zabbix 3.0. What is Kubernetes?Basics of orchestration. While all the tools for Orchestration are classified in the terms of ease of use, the features offered and supported.List of Kubernetes Alternatives. Swarm and Docker Engine both make it possible to deploy the containers in Swarm mode. Recommended Articles. This has been a guide on Kubernetes Alternatives. . C# is an object-oriented programming language used in the .Net framework to develop desktop applications and web applications. 2) For those used to /usr/bin/chmod remember that modes are actually octal numbers. Here we also discuss the NFS vs SMB key differences with infographics and comparison table. Note: The YAML file can have any name, but the steps that follow assume it is named definition . You must either add a leading zero so that Ansibles YAML parser knows it is an octal number (like 0644 or 01777) or quote it (like '644' or '1777') so Ansible receives a string and can do its own conversion from string into Let us discuss some of the major key differences between Pandas vs NumPy: Data objects in NumPy and Pandas:The main data object in NumPy is an array, more particularly ndarray.It is basically an N-dimensional array that supports a wide variety of calculations and computations. Explanation: In the above example, we have used the above-created pods.We have created those pods without defining namespace so the default namespace has been assigned by the Kubernetes. Learn how to ingest monitoring data such as Metrics, Traces, Alarms & Topology from any domain-centric monitoring tool using DX RESTmon. legolego621 on Nov 6, 2021. Absolutely! The delete frequency is configurable, the default value is 60 secs. Zabbix distributes Docker images for each component. (82) Dynatrace. Both have their own advantages and disadvantages. 6. Bootstrapping, maintaining quorum, reconfiguring cluster membership, creating backups, handling disaster recovery, and monitoring critical events are complex and tedious tasks requiring specialized expertise. ; Recommended Article. I am trying to deploy zabbix to kubernetes. Whenever in projects speed matters, java is best. Password requirements: 6 to 30 characters long; ASCII characters only (characters found on a standard US keyboard); must contain at least 4 different symbols; The type of clone created is defined by the clone_type parameter.. Let us examine some of the key differences: SDLC (Software Development Life Cycle) is the process of design and development of a product or service to be delivered to the customer that is being followed for the software or systems projects in the Information Technology or Hardware Find file Select Archive Format. Here, we have seen two different and easy techniques to serialize data. Operator Framework components (Manna Kong, CC BY-SA 4.0) Both Functional Programmings vs OOP languages aim to provide bug-free code, which can be easily understandable, well-coded, managed and rapid development.. Functional programming and object-oriented programming uses different It consists of three major toolsets: Operator SDK, If you By Zabbix. It consists of three major toolsets: Operator SDK, Operator Lifecycle Manager (OLM), and OperatorHub.io. v), it will suggest you all universal context which starts from v. Performance: Python is much slower than C as python takes significant CPU time for interpretation. Source Description Size Last Modified; Parent directory.. 2019 110. Hey! Arch. Define how the Deploy will be done: Gitlab CI/CD, ArgoCD, Harness, Azure Now that we know how an operator works, we can start to create one using the Kubebuilder framework. I would like install Zabbix in Kubernetes cluster using Helm Chart. It's known for high If you are concerned that this could overwrite your existing CSR, consider using the backup option.. When clients trigger the request to the server, it does not close the connection on receiving the response; it rather Development and homolog; 2. Do not put sensitive information in the PSK identity string, it is transmitted over the network unencrypted. File README.md: 28.62 KB: File template_kubernetes_nodes.yaml: 80.47 KB: Git repository management for enterprise teams powered by Atlassian Bitbucket; Download IntelliJ. Conclusion. The template collects basic node metrics via the Kubernetes API. In one of our several articles about listing files using the popular ls command, we covered how to list and sort files by last modification time (date and time) in Linux.In this short handy article, we will present a number of useful ls command options to list all of the files in a certain directory and sort them by file size in Linux.. To install the Zabbix agents in our Openshift Cluster, we will use the Zabbix Operator. Press yes when asked to create a CRD and a controller. Primary Interfaces Admin Console and Operator Console. $ kubebuilder create api --group tutorial --version v1 --kind Foo Create Resource [y/n] y. Difference Between C# Interface and Abstract Class. Create Prometheus Alert Rules Alerting rules allow you to define alert conditions based on Prometheus expression language expressions and to send notifications about firing alerts to an external service.Whenever the alert expression results in one or more vector elements at a given point in time, the alert counts as active for these elements label sets. The Kubernetes terms controller and operator refer to two different patterns that transition a cluster into a desired state. 5. Not only does this mean you can quickly standup the monitoring solution, but upgrades also become a simple matter of trading up images. Eclipse. In May, we presented the Kubernetes Operator Framework at Cloud Native Rejekts '22 in Valencia, Spain. 4. . Recommended Read: How to Find Out Top A fully configured kubectl command-line interface on your local machine Monitoring Kubernetes Cluster with Prometheus Prometheus is a pull-based system. If given, the connection will apply to any device also allowed by gsm.device-id and gsm.sim-id which contains a In the first example, we have queried based on the name field and got only one output as there is one pod with that name and in the second example queried based on the Operators extend Kubernetes by automating software configuration and maintenance activities that are typically performed by human operators. It supports distributed and WEB monitoring, auto-discovery, and more.

Metal Batarang Replica, Strive Health Glassdoor, Arcan Floor Jack Replacement Parts, Blumarine Resort 2022, Website For Articles And Journals, Women's Plus Size Business Suits, Solely Spaghetti Squash Brown, Tommee Tippee Replacement Parts Sippy Cup, Nikecourt Dri-fit Victory Top, Morningstar Farms Nuggets, Introduction Of Customer Relationship Management Pdf, Nikecourt Dri-fit Victory Top,

Share
0
logo

zabbix kubernetes operator


  • (44) 3523-7979
  • Rod. Br. 158 N. 1882
    Campo Mourão, PR
  • contato@oriagro.com.br

zabbix kubernetes operator


  • Segunda à Sexta 8h as 18h
2021 Oriagro® agroquímicos, sementes, grãos e logística